The answer will vary from firm to firm. Stewardship means that those who are entrusted with wealth of any kind have an obligation to hand those assets down in better shape than they inherited them. Some examples of stewardship include using materials that safely biodegrade, reducing waste through recycling and considering the environmental effect in developing inventions and infrastructure.
